The first sight on your route is the Colosseum, Rome’s grand arena, renowned for its scale and architectural innovation. While the ticket isn’t included, the driver’s commentary sets the scene, explaining how the gladiatorial contests played out in its massive amphitheater. You’ll also pass by the ruins of ancient temples, basilicas, and public spaces that reveal the grandeur of the Roman Empire at its peak.
Next, you’ll stop at the Pantheon, the best-preserved ancient Roman monument. Many reviewers rave about the “Oculus”, the central opening in the dome that floods the interior with natural light, highlighting the craftsmanship and beauty of this historic building. Since admission isn’t included, it’s a quick stop, but the guide’s insights can help you appreciate its significance.
The tour includes photos and strolls around Piazza Navona, a bustling square filled with Baroque fountains and street performers. Reviewers love to grab a gelato here, soaking in the lively atmosphere. The Spanish Steps offer a chance to climb the famous staircase or simply sit, enjoy the views, and people-watch.
A quick visit to the Fontana di Trevi allows you to toss a coin over your shoulder — many review comments mention how fun and memorable this tradition is, with some guides providing tips on the “right” way to do it.
A highlight for many is the visit to the Catacombs of Saint Callixtus, an underground network extending over 15 miles. Access is limited to guided tours, ensuring you’re led through the passageways safely and with expert commentary. The reviews emphasize the value of the included admission fee, as it grants access to a fascinating glimpse into early Christian burial practices outside city walls.
Expect to spend about an hour exploring these eerie, yet historically significant tunnels. Many mention the guide’s storytelling skills, which help bring the underground labyrinth to life, making it both educational and slightly spooky.

Your driver will pass by the Via Appia, the most important road of ancient Rome, which was vital for troop and goods movement. Today, it forms part of a scenic archaeological park, giving you a sense of how the ancient city expanded along these vital routes.
